ARIC'S WARRIOR GUIDE (spoilers)

Early Starter Tips (NON-Spoiler Version)


Level 1 of Repair is fairly handy, though you can always teleport back to town. Level 1 of Identify and Lockpick should get you trough most of the catacombs, though neither are essential. Stun is very nice, but until higher levels, doesn't get applied frequently.

There is a bonus with Sword Expertise and Augment Damage (the male warrior's starting skills), where if you have level 1 and save/re-load the game, you will have each at level 2.

Ranged or melee? For an archer bow expertise is imperative. Split arrows is very nice. And I really like poison weapon, a survivor skill. True there are poison immune monsters, but it is highly effective against many of the really hard ones.
